Our verdict

Ironclad is praised for its modern UI and 'DOCX-native' approach, especially for legal teams that work heavily in Word. It is still a premium CLM platform with a sales-led buying process and implementation work before teams are fully live. Teams that mainly need AI analysis, extraction, reminders, and searchable contract data may not need the full authoring and workflow suite.

Details

Custom quote (no public pricing); modular β€” CLM, AI (Jurist) and e-signature are priced separately. Third-party sources cite a ~$30–60K/yr minimum (as of 2026-05-29).
